2025 SWIM OPEN STOCKHOLM

Saturday, April 12th – Tuesday, April 15th Stockholm, Sweden LCM (50m) Entries/Live Results

The 2025 Swim Open Stockholm is set to get underway this weekend with the four-day competition representing a qualification opportunity for this summer’s World Championships.

Although Sweden’s own superstar Sarah Sjostrom will not be competing, taking this year off of racing as she expects her first child, the list of athletes still carries some elite weight from the host nation and beyond.

Straight off the Bergen Swim Festival, 26-year-old Kyle Chalmers from Australia continues on here. The Olympic multi-medalist highlights the men’s sprints, carrying momentum from last week where he notched a huge swim of 47.27 in the 100m free followed by a lifetime best of 21.78 in the 50m free.

Germany’s Lukas Märtens is also expected to attend, racing in his first meet since February’s North German Long Distance Championships. In Braunschweig, the reigning Olympic gold medalist in the 400m free put up a solid outing of 7:50.61 to rank 5th in the world in the men’s 800m freestyle event.

Additional visiting talent entered in the meet includes American Kieran Smith, Dutchman Kenzo Simons, Tunisia’s Ahmed Jaouadi and Lithuanian Ruta Meilutyte.

Domestic stars include Louise Hansson, Sophie Hansson, Sara Junevik, and Victor Johansson.
